✦ Synopsis


The absorption spectra of neodymium ion in the stoichiometric Nd 2 BaCuO 5 and Nd 2 BaZnO 5 compounds have been analyzed. The similarity of the spectra is emphasized in spite of apparent di4erences in the crystal structures and is explained by the same nearest surroundings of the Nd 3Ψ‰ ions in both compounds. This circumstance allows us to perform the crystal 5eld calculation on 93 Stark levels coming from the two title compounds. In the 5tting procedure a set of 20 free-ion and 9 crystal 5eld phenomenological parameters is obtained with a mean deviation of 13.7 cm ؊1 . Magnetic g-factors are computed from the derived wave functions. Exchange splittings of Nd 3Ψ‰ levels in a magnetically ordered state of Nd 2 BaCuO 5 (T N ‫؍‬ 7.5 K) were measured. The experimentally obtained temperature dependence of the exchange splittings reveal quasi-one-dimensional magnetic correlations that persist up to &10 T N .
